Error "[Application] cannot be installed... Please install the BSD Subsystem." (Mac OS X)

Issue

When you install Mac OS X, you receive the error message, "Adobe [application name]cannot be installed on this computer. Please install the BSD Subsystem."

Detail

You are installing either Mac OS X 10.2 or 10.3.

Solution: Install the BSD Subsystem.

Install the BSD Subsystem from the Mac OS X installation CDs. For installation assistance, contact Apple.

Background information

Adobe Creative Suite 2 applications are unable to start if the BSD Subsystem is not installed. Applications installed by the BSD Subsystem include FTP, SSH, Terminal, and the X11 X-Windows environment.
